Lead - Actuary - BFSI (8-18 yrs)
Our Clients are a well-established Life Insurance Company. They are a joint venture between diversified financial services conglomerate in India and one of the oldest life insurance companies in the world. Headquartered at Mumbai.
Role : Lead - Actuary
Purpose: To carry out valuation results, manage capital position, completing regulatory reporting requirements.
Role and responsibilities:
- To compute Monthly Reserves, reinsurance and communicating the same with the Finance Team.
- To validate the valuation data received from different teams and share the same with the other stakeholders as required.
- To perform reinsurance reporting.
- To be responsible for With Profit Fund management.
- To liaise and communicate with other functions such as finance, investments, IT etc.
- To engage with different stakeholders including Auditors, With Profits Actuary, Peer Reviewer etc.
- To have active involvement in preparing various reports to be submitted to the regulator viz. Actuarial Report & Abstract (ARA), Appointed Actuary's Annual Report (AAAR), etc.
- To liaise with different stakeholders including auditors, With Profit Actuary and peer reviewer
- To manage solvency levels.
- To carry out periodical analyses on ALM position of the Company.
Experience:
- At least 8 to 10 years of experience in Life Insurance. Experience of Statutory Reporting is essential.
Education Qualification:
- Fellow actuary or close to Fellowship with at least 11 actuarial papers under new diet
Functional Skills:
- Risk Assessment
- Actuarial Technical Expertise - Knowledge of methods and approach of reserve calculations
- Modelling Tools.
- Regulatory knowledge- Good knowledge of IRDA reporting and reserving regulations.
